Summary

This study will test the combination of abemaciclib with pembrolizumab in patients with gastric, gastroesophageal junction, or esophageal adenocarcinoma that is metastatic or cannot be surgically removed, and who have progressed on, or were unable to tolerate, at least 2 earlier courses of treatment for their advanced disease.

Detailed description

This is a Phase II non-randomized, single arm, open label study of abemaciclib in combination with pembrolizumab in patients with unresectable or metastatic gastric, gastroesophageal junction, or esophageal adenocarcinoma who have received at least two lines of prior therapy. Treatment will be administered in 21-day cycles. Pembrolizumab will be administered intravenously (IV) at a dose of 200 mg on day 1 of each cycle. Abemaciclib will be taken orally twice a day on each day of the cycle, 150 mg per dose. Treatment will continue until disease progression or development of unacceptable toxicities.
